Slippery Elm Bark Powder
Botanical: Ulmus fulva (also known as Ulmus rubra) Other common names: Indian Elm, Red Elm, Winged Elm, Rock Elm, Moose Elm, Sweet Elm, American Elm Slippery Elm Bark is soothing! As its name implies, this lubricating and nutritious herb coats irritated areas, allowing the body to heal itself. Its high level of mucilage helps to soothe a sore throat, ease indigestion and lubricate the bowel, which has made Slippery Elm Bark useful for easing Crohn's disease, colitis and irritable bowel disease (IBS). Country of Origin: United States Beneficial Uses: The principal use of Slippery Elm Bark is to soothe sore throats. The high level of mucilage makes it extremely soothing for the inflamed mucous membranes of the throat and esophagus. Herbalists use it in cough medicines for scratchy, raw, sore throats and mouth irritations, and it is also an effective ingredient in throat lozenges.
